Discovering Tourist Attractions in La Vergne Tennessee Map
One of the top tourist attractions in La Vergne is Hurricane Creek Park. This expansive park offers hiking trails, fishing spots, and even a disc golf course. Another must-visit location is the Stones River National Battlefield, which played a significant role in the Civil War. Additionally, the Sam Davis Home and Museum offers a glimpse into the life of a Confederate hero.

Discovering La Vergne’s Local Culture
One of the best ways to experience La Vergne’s local culture is by attending the La Vergne Old Timers Festival. This annual event celebrates the city’s history and culture with live music, food vendors, and a parade. Additionally, the La Vergne Library hosts a variety of events throughout the year, including author talks and book clubs.
Exploring the Outdoors in La Vergne Tennessee Map
For outdoor enthusiasts, La Vergne offers plenty of opportunities for adventure. In addition to Hurricane Creek Park, the city is home to Veterans Memorial Park, which features a playground, basketball court, and picnic area. The city also has a variety of biking trails, including the Stones River Greenway.
